How Do I Find My Personal Style?

This is a big one! Finding your personal Home Decore style isn't about following trends, but rather about understanding what makes you feel comfortable and happy. Start by gathering inspiration. Look through magazines, Pinterest, or even observe rooms you like in movies or friends' homes. Don't just save pictures; think about *why* you like them. Is it the colors, the textures, the furniture shapes, or the overall feeling? Create a 'mood board' – a collection of images that resonate with you. You'll likely see patterns emerge, like a preference for bright colors and clean lines (modern), or natural materials and cozy textiles (farmhouse/boho). Your home should reflect *you*, so trust your instincts. Don't be afraid to mix and match elements from different styles if they genuinely speak to you.

What's the Best Way to Decorate on a Budget?

Decorating doesn't have to break the bank. Smart choices can make a huge difference. First, prioritize. What absolutely needs to change? Perhaps a fresh coat of paint can transform a room for a small cost. Next, explore budget-friendly options like thrift stores, consignment shops, or online marketplaces. You can find unique, quality pieces that just need a little love. DIY projects are another fantastic way to save; repainting old furniture, creating your own art, or sewing new throw pillow covers can add personal touches without high costs. Remember, you don't have to buy everything new. Sometimes, simply rearranging your existing furniture can give a room a whole new feel. Focus on key pieces and build around them slowly, allowing your budget to stretch further.

How Do I Make My Small Space Feel Bigger?

Living in a smaller home or apartment doesn't mean you have to sacrifice style or comfort. There are several clever tricks to make a compact area feel more spacious. First, light colors on walls and ceilings tend to visually expand a room. Mirrors are your best friend; placing a large mirror opposite a window can bounce light around and create the illusion of more space. Choose furniture that is proportionate to the room's size – oversized pieces will only make it feel cramped. Opt for multi-functional furniture, like an ottoman with storage or a sofa bed. Keep clutter to a minimum; a tidy space always feels larger. Vertical storage, like tall bookshelves, draws the eye upward, making the ceilings appear higher. Thoughtful lighting, especially layered lighting, can also make a room feel more open and inviting.
